CERMIJOINT 0-3 FLEX

Flexible, silicone added joint ?ller

High flexibility and resistance to frost, moisture and thermal shocks,

Resistant to UV and outdoor weather conditions,

Suitable for grouting glass tile and mosaic applications,

Suitable for application onto heated floors and low porosity substrates such as existing ceramic tiles,

Improved water repellency and easy cleaning. Ideal for pools, terraces and wet areas.

DESCRIPTION

Cement based, fine grained joint filler with improved flexibility, abresion resistance and water repellency, silicone added, for joints between 0-3 mm of ceramic tiles, porcelain tiles, glass mosaics and tiles, natural stones, travertine, marbles, terracotta. It has a minimized shrinkage value and allows a quick and easy grouting and easy cleaning.

FIELDS OF APPLICATION

Suitable for use in internal and external areas, vertical and horizontal joint filler applications. Ideal for pools, terraces and wet areas with improved water repellency feature. Particularly suitable for applications onto heated floors, facades, timber substrates and wide floors with high flexibility feature. Applica-ble on industrial floors requiring any chemical resistance.

SURFACE PREPARATION

Joint filler grouting should start after the adhesive has set and dried. Joint fill-er's color may have stain due to adhesive's cement content and color.• The joints and tile surface must be clean in order to ensure the joint filler bonds properly. Surfaces should be clean and free from dust, dirt, grease or any other contaminating barrier.

Ensure that the tiles are firm.• Joints on high porosity substrates or surfaces (ie, gypsum plasters or non-glazed tiles) should be wetted before grouting.• The surfaces exposed to direct sunlight and have a surface temperature above +35 °C must be cooled by damping. If not, early shrinkage causing cracks will occur due to immediate mixing water loss by evaporation.

MIXING

Gradually add 6,8-7,2 lt (34%) of clean water to 20 kg of powder, and mix to a smooth and homogenous paste. It is recommended to use a low cycled electri-cal drill-mixer for mixing.• The paste should be in a consistence such that it does not flow when han-dled with a trowel.• The paste should rest for 5 minutes prior to application and should be applied after remixing. • Do not add more water than specified to get a fluid form or extend pot life (working time).

APPLICATION CONDITIONS

The joint filler joint filler should be applied at an ambient temperature range of +5 °C - +35 °C .• Application surface temperature must be above +5 °C. The surface should have no risk of freezing.• Application on hot surfaces and during sunny and/or windy weather is not recommended.

APPLICATION

Fill the joint filler in the joints completely with a suitable squeegee or a rub-ber grouting trowel leaving no voids. Work on a small area at a time. Remove the excess joint filler immediately using a rubber grouting trowel moved diag-onally (at 45°) across the tiles before it hardens. If moved parallel to the tiles the joint filler within the joints may be removed causing a deformed grout sur-face. Always follow the same direction across tiles when applying the joint filler.• The cleaning time of the excess joint filler from tile surface is just when the grout starts drying. This period may vary depending on the current environ-ment conditions (temperatures, humidity and etc.), which is 10-15 minutes under normal conditions. This time may shorten in the high temperatures and may extend at low temperatures. Exact time may be determined by touching the joint filler. When the material slightly spreads on the finger, cleaning phase should start immediately.• Use a dampened cleaning pad or sponge to clean the tiles. Move the pad or sponge diagonally (at 45°) or in a circular motion across the tiles in order not to cause any deformations. Continue wiping the tiles until all residues are removed. Use only clean and non-chalky water to dampen the pad or sponge to clean the joints, otherwise the grout performance may be weakened and holes and surface discolaration and variation may be encountered.• When the joint filler is dry, approx. one day after the aplication, remove the joint filler residues as the final cleaning.• If any residues remain after final cleaning, wait for 10 days and treat the tile with CERMINET tile cleaning material to loosen and remove these residues.

PRECAUTIONS

ISO 9 0 0 1:2 0 0 8 Q U A L I T Y M A N AGEM E N T S Y S T E M

• If any roundish and lump or hard particles are observed in a new opened bag, do not use the product.• Do not add more water into the mixture or re-wet once the mixture is pre-pared. This will weaken the final performance of the grout. It may also cause pin holes and discoloration and color variations on the grout surface, which will be more noticable with dark color joint fillers. • Pre-trial with samples should be done in order to prevent staining, for joint filler applications in porous textured, matt or glazed tiles and natural stones. Porous tiles are recommended to be treated with an appropriate protective sealer to avoid stains.• Soft surfaced ceramic tiles may be scratched during the joint filler application. • Pools should be filled with water, 7 days after the grout setting time.• Product pot life is 1 hour; initial cleaning can be made 10-15 minutes after the pot life. Durations will be shortened for applications with inconvenient con-ditions (due to high temperatures, dry air and strong wind and fixing onto high porosity substrates). In this case, wetness of the joint filler should be tested by touching to avoid early setting. Durations may extend in lower temperatures and/or high humidity conditions, or when the grouting is done on impervi-ous or sealed tiles.• Expansion joints should be used to allow for slight movements due to changes in temperature, humidity and thermal and mechanical loads formed on the surface and substrate, when there is heat transmitting systems and insulation applications, floors exposed to heavy traffic and pedestrian loads, wideness of the area, where tiling meets other materials, along all internal corners, exist-ing movement joints or changes in background material. Large tiled areas must be divided into bays (every 4 to 8 m due to tile sizes and type). Expansion joints should be insulated by using proper profiles or mastics. Cementitous joint fill-ers are not appropriate for expansion joints.• Grouted surfaces must be protected for at least 24 hours from direct sunlight, frost and rain.• Cementitous joint fillers have improved water repellency but are not fully impermeable. Before tiling and grouting wet areas (bathroom, shower, etc.), it is recommended to apply waterproofing first (CERMICRYL, CERMIPROOF SF or CERMIPROOF FF, etc.).

SPECIAL CONDITIONS

To improve the technical performance of the joint filler (improved resistance and flexibility and water repellency features), it is recommended to add CER-MILATEX into the mixing water in the ratio 1:3 (2 scales of water and 1 scale of CERMILATEX).

COVERAGE

The approximate coverage amount (kg/m?) may vary depending on the tile size, tile thickness and joint width. The formula below is theoretical; 10% pos-sible waste arising during application should be added to the calculated cov-erage.• Grout Coverage (kg/m

2

) = (A+B)xCxDxE / (AxB)• A: Tile length (mm)• B: Tile width (mm)• C: Tile thickness (mm)• D: Joint width (mm)• E: Coefficient of density (1,7)

STORAGE AND SHELL LIFE

When stored unopened in a cool, dry place at temperatures above 5 °C, shelf life is 12 months from date of manufacture. Production date and batch num-ber is displayed on the packaging.• The products should not be stored in damped or submerged warehouses. At maximum 10 craft sacks should be overlaid for storage. • When not used, opened packages should be closed tightly to avoid air con-tact.

HEALTH AND SAFETY

Irritating to eyes and skin due to cement content. In case of contact with eyes, rinse immediately with plenty of water and seek medical help. After contact with skin, wash immediately with plenty of soap and water.• Wear suitable protective clothing, gloves and eyes/face protection.• The product should not be inhaled. Dust mask should be used if necessary.• Keep the product out of the reach of children.
